AboutMinimum Dietary Diversity (MDD) Indicator
The MDD indicator measures whether individuals consume a variety of foods within a 24-hour period to assess dietary quality.
It tracks progress toward Sustainable Development Goal 2 (Zero Hunger) and helps identify micronutrient deficiencies in populations.
It was adopted by the United Nations Statistical Commission at its 56th session (March 4-7, 2025, New York) and developed by Switzerland, FAO, UNICEF, and WHO.
The indicator records whether an individual has consumed at least 5 out of 10 food groups in the last 24 hours.
It is measured for children (6-23 months old) and women of reproductive age (15-49 years) to ensure adequate nutrition.
10 Food Groups: It monitors intake from grains, white roots and tubers, pulses, nuts and seeds, milk products, meat, poultry and fish, eggs, dark green leafy vegetables, vitamin A-rich fruits and vegetables, and other vegetables and fruits.
Significance:
It addresses hidden hunger, malnutrition, and non-communicable diseases by promoting nutrient-rich diets.
The indicator strengthens long-term diet monitoring and ensures dietary diversity remains a global priority beyond 2030.

Who are the Gig Workers?
Gig workers are individuals who take up short-term, flexible work assignments, typically managed via digital platforms. In the Indian context, gig workers operate in various sectors such as food delivery, ride-hailing, logistics, and personal/domestic care services.
These workers are not considered employees in the traditional sense and often lack the benefits associated with full-time employment, such as job security, healthcare, and social protection.
Examples of platforms using gig workers include Swiggy, Zomato (food delivery) Uber, Ola (transportation), etc.

What is the status of women in the Indian Judiciary?
Supreme Court: Women make up about 9.3% of judges in the Supreme Court, with only a few women judges currently serving.
High Courts: As of August 2024, women constitute about 14% of High Court judges, with only 106 women judges out of a total of 754 judges across all High Courts. There are only two women Chief Justices among all High Courts.
Subordinate Judiciary: Women have a higher representation in subordinate courts, constituting about 36.3% of judges as of recent data.
What are the main reasons for the underrepresentation of women in the higher judiciary in India?
Systemic Gender Bias and Stereotypes: Women are often viewed as less capable of handling complex legal matters or leadership roles. Example: Justice Indira Banerjee, a former Supreme Court judge, highlighted how women must work harder to prove their competence compared to male counterparts.
Opaque Collegium System: The collegium lacks transparency in the selection process and does not prioritize gender diversity. Example: Since 2021, 28 judges have been appointed to the Supreme Court, but none of them have been women.
Limited Senior Women Advocates: Fewer women reach the level of Senior Advocate, which reduces the pool of candidates for higher judicial positions. Example: Only one woman, Justice Indu Malhotra, has been elevated directly from the Bar to the Supreme Court in its history.
Delayed Appointments and Age Disparity: Women are appointed to the Bench later than men, limiting their tenure and chances of becoming Chief Justices. Example: The average appointment age for women is 53 years, while for men, it is 51.8 years.
Government’s Selective Confirmation: Women’s names recommended by the collegium are more likely to be delayed or rejected by the government. Example: Since 2020, nine women were recommended for High Court appointments, but five of these names were rejected.

What are the key historical and cultural ties between India and Mauritius?
Indentured Labor Heritage (1834 Onwards): Nearly 70% of Mauritians are of Indian origin, descendants of indentured laborers brought by the British to work on sugar plantations. Example: The Aapravasi Ghat in Port Louis, a UNESCO World Heritage site, marks the arrival point of Indian laborers.
Shared Freedom Struggles: Sir Seewoosagur Ramgoolam, Mauritius’ first Prime Minister, worked closely with Netaji Subhas Chandra Bose during Bose’s stay in London (1919-21). Example: Sir Ramgoolam proofread Bose’s famous book “ The Indian Struggle” and received an autographed copy in appreciation.
Linguistic and Cultural Preservation: Various Indian languages, including Bhojpuri, Tamil, Telugu, and Marathi, are actively spoken and preserved through cultural institutions. Example: The Mahatma Gandhi Institute (established in 1976) promotes Indian languages, arts, and culture in Mauritius.
Religious and Festival Ties: Hinduism is practiced by over 48% of the population, and Indian festivals like Diwali, Holi, and Thaipusam are widely celebrated. Example: The Ganga Talao (Grand Bassin) pilgrimage site is considered sacred and draws thousands during Maha Shivaratri.
Institutional and Diplomatic Links: India actively supports Mauritius through diplomatic and cultural outreach programs. Example: Mauritius hosts the World Hindi Secretariat, which is supported by India to promote the Hindi language globally.

What role does the Double Taxation Avoidance Agreement (DTAA) play in their economic partnership?
Facilitating Foreign Investments: The DTAA between India and Mauritius prevents double taxation on income, encouraging foreign investments to flow through Mauritius into India. Example: As of March 2024, Mauritius remained India’s fourth-largest source of FPI, contributing ₹4.19 lakh crore, accounting for 6% of India’s total FPI of ₹69.54 lakh crore.
Strengthening Mauritius as a Financial Hub: The agreement has helped Mauritius become a major international financial centre, particularly for investments into India and African markets. Example: Many private equity and venture capital funds use Mauritius as a base to invest in Indian businesses due to favorable tax treatment.
Impact of Treaty Amendments on Investment Flows: In March 2024, India and Mauritius revised the DTAA to include the Principal Purpose Test (PPT), aiming to prevent treaty abuse and tax evasion. Following these amendments, FPIs withdrew ₹8,671 crore from Indian equities in April 2024, reflecting concerns over the revised tax implications.

Where are the major semiconductor manufacturing and assembly facilities being constructed under the Semicon India Programme?
Tata-PSMC Semiconductor Fab, Dholera, Gujarat: ₹91,000 crore investment for a fabrication unit with a capacity of 50,000 wafer starts/month, producing 28 nm compute and power management chips for EVs, telecom, defense, and consumer electronics.
Tata TSAT ATMP Unit, Morigaon, Assam: ₹27,000 crore investment in an advanced packaging unit handling 48 million chips/day, catering to automotive, EV, telecom, and consumer electronics sectors.
CG Power-Renesas-Stars ATMP Unit, Sanand, Gujarat: ₹7,600 crore investment for specialized chip manufacturing with a capacity of 15 million chips/day, focusing on consumer, industrial, automotive, and power applications.
Micron Technology ATMP Unit, Sanand, Gujarat: $2.75 billion investment for a memory and storage chip assembly plant, expected to deliver the first chip by 2025, primarily for export.
Kaynes Semicon OSAT Facility, Sanand, Gujarat: ₹3,307 crore investment in an outsourced assembly and test unit, aiming to produce 200 million chips annually by March 2025, focusing on power electronics and industrial uses.
Why has the actual spending under the Semicon India Programme consistently fallen?
Delays in Project Approvals: Lengthy evaluation and approval processes for semiconductor projects have slowed fund disbursement. For instance, the Tata and Micron projects faced regulatory and environmental clearance delays.
High Capital-Intensive Nature: Semiconductor manufacturing requires significant upfront investment, and the government has struggled to allocate sufficient funds. For example, the revised estimate for FY24 dropped to ₹1,503.36 crore from the budgeted ₹3,000 crore due to financial constraints.
Limited Domestic Expertise: India’s lack of advanced technological expertise in areas like chip design and fabrication has slowed implementation, resulting in underutilized budgets.
Complex Global Partnerships: Collaboration with international firms, such as Powerchip Semiconductor Manufacturing Corporation, involves lengthy negotiations and compliance with global standards, delaying fund utilization.
Infrastructure Bottlenecks: Inadequate supporting infrastructure (like power and water supply) at manufacturing sites has caused delays. For example, the Dholera facility required significant investments in infrastructure before full-scale construction could begin.

About the World Spice Organisation (WSO)
WSO was established in 2011 in Kochi, Kerala, India’s spice capital.
It is registered as a Not-for-Profit organization under the Travancore Cochin Literary, Scientific, and Charitable Societies Act, 1956.
It works towards food safety, sustainability, and market development for the spice industry.
It engages with farmers, processors, industry leaders, academia, and global spice associations.
It works with organizations like Spices Board India, Rainforest Alliance, GIZ (Germany), and IDH (Netherlands).

Present Scenario of Spices
India currently exports 1.5 million tonnes of spices worth $4.5 billion, accounting for one-fourth of the $20 billion global spice market. However, only 48% of these exports are value-added products, with the rest being whole spices.
85% of India’s spices are consumed domestically, leaving limited surplus for exports.
Countries like Vietnam, Indonesia, Brazil, and China are emerging as strong competitors in the spice trade.
Production:
Major producing states: Madhya Pradesh, Rajasthan, Gujarat, Andhra Pradesh, Telangana, Karnataka, Maharashtra, Assam, Orissa, Uttar Pradesh, West Bengal, Tamil Nadu, and Kerala.
During 2022-23, the export of spices from India stood at US$ 3.73 billion, up from US$ 3.46 billion in 2021-22.
India produces about 75 of the 109 varieties listed by the International Organization for Standardization (ISO).
Out of these spices, chili, cumin, turmeric, ginger, and coriander make up about 76% of the total production.
Chilli is the leading export earner, generating $1.1 billion annually.
Ginger exports have a compound annual growth rate (CAGR) of 27%.
Export:
In 2023-24, India’s spice exports totalled $4.25 billion, accounting for a 12% share of the global spice exports (till February 2024 data).
India exported spices and spice products to 159 destinations worldwide as of 2023-24. The top destinations were China, the USA, Bangladesh, the UAE, Thailand, Malaysia, Indonesia, the UK, and Sri Lanka. These countries accounted for more than 70% of total exports.

AboutUnited Nations Commission on the Status of Women (UNCSW):
Details
Establishment and Mandate
Founded in 1946 by the Economic and Social Council (ECOSOC) through Resolution 11(II).
Initially focused on women’s political, economic, civil, social, and educational rights.
Expanded in 1996 to include monitoring the Beijing Declaration and integrating gender perspectives into UN activities.
Structure and Membership
Composed of 45 member states elected by ECOSOC based on geographical representation.
13 from Africa, 11 from Asia, 9 from Latin America and the Caribbean, 8 from Western Europe and other States, 4 from Eastern Europe.
Members serve a four-year term.
Key Roles and Responsibilities
Policy Formulation: Establishes global norms and standards for gender equality.
Monitoring Progress: Reviews gender-related commitments, including the Beijing Declaration.
Advocacy and Awareness: Conducts research, publishes reports, and promotes women’s rights globally.
Collaboration: Works with UN entities, NGOs, and civil society organizations to strengthen gender equality.
Major Contributions
Drafted key conventions like:
Convention on the Political Rights of Women (1953)
Convention on the Nationality of Married Women (1957)
Convention on Consent to Marriage (1962)
Convention on the Elimination of All Forms of Discrimination Against Women (CEDAW) (1979).
Influenced the Universal Declaration of Human Rights (1948).
Led preparatory work for the Fourth World Conference on Women in Beijing (1995).

AboutBrahmastra (Long Range Anti-Ship Missile – LRAShM):
Brahmastra is a state-of-the-art hypersonic glide missile developed by the Defence Research and Development Organisation (DRDO).
It is designed to neutralize enemy warships and strategic naval targets with extreme speed and precision.
With a speed of Mach 10 (12,144 km/h) and a range of 1,500 km, Brahmastra is one of the fastest and most lethal weapons in India’s defense arsenal.
The missile’s hypersonic glide vehicle technology allows it to evade enemy radar and missile defense systems, ensuring high-precision strikes on naval targets.
Features of Brahmastra:
It can be launched from both land and naval platforms, enhancing India’s maritime strike capabilities.
Due to its hypersonic speed, Brahmastra can destroy an enemy warship within 7 to 8 minutes of launch.
The missile is built with advanced heat-resistant materials, preventing it from disintegrating under extreme temperatures during flight.
Unlike conventional missiles, Brahmastra retains its structural integrity even at hypersonic speeds, ensuring precise impact.
It uses scramjet propulsion and glide vehicle technology for sustained hypersonic flight.
It can adjust its trajectory mid-flight, making it highly maneuverable and difficult to intercept.
Its stealth and radar-evading capabilities ensure low detection probability, reducing the risk of interception.

About Anchar Lake
Anchar Lake is situated in Soura, Srinagar near Ganderbal.
It is connected to Dal Lake via Amir Khan Nallah, which passes through Gilsar and Khushal Sar Lakes.
The lake is a part of the Sindh River Delta and plays a crucial role in supporting local aquatic ecosystems.
It is an integral part of the Shallabugh Wetland, which covers 1,675 hectares and serves as a designated bird sanctuary.
Its features:
It provides an essential habitat formigratory birds and various native aquatic species.
It functions as a flood-control reservoir, receiving excess water from Dal Lake during heavy rainfall.
It is home to the Hanji community, whose livelihood traditionally depended on fishing and other lake-based activities.

China’s use of E-Supply Chains as a Strategic Tool:
China has systematically built its dominance in global supply chains, allowing it to exert strategic leverage over rival economies. Through its monopoly over key manufacturing technologies and raw materials, China has created an ecosystem where nations remain dependent on its industrial network.
1. Monopoly Over Critical Manufacturing Equipment
China controls production of high-tech machinery required for semiconductor and electronics manufacturing.
By restricting exports, it can slow down rival industries and hinder technological self-sufficiency.
Example: In 2024, China restricted exports of specialized machinery to Foxconn India, delaying iPhone production.
2. Control Over Key Raw Materials
China dominates global supply of rare earth elements (REEs), crucial for electronics, EV batteries, and defense technology.
Export bans disrupt industries worldwide, limiting production capabilities in competing nations.
Example: In 2023, China restricted gallium and germanium exports, affecting semiconductor and military production in multiple countries.
3. Workforce & Knowledge Transfer Restrictions
China prevents skilled workers from working in foreign factories to limit knowledge transfer.
This weakens competitors by maintaining China’s technical superiority.
Example: Chinese engineers at Foxconn India were recalled, creating a skills gap that impacted Apple’s production.
4. Supply Chain Disruptions as Geopolitical Leverage
China manipulates trade policies and export restrictions to pressure dependent nations.
This gives China an advantage in diplomatic negotiations by leveraging economic dependencies.
Example: During the U.S.-China trade war, China blocked exports of key components to Huawei and Apple, showcasing its influence in electronics manufacturing.
5. Deep Integration in Global Manufacturing
Through initiatives like the Belt and Road Initiative (BRI) and foreign industrial investments, China ensures foreign companies remain tied to its supply chains.
Even with sanctions, global giants like Tesla and Apple continue major operations in China due to its efficient supply network.
6. Technology Dependence & Market Domination
China’s tight control over supply chains makes it difficult for emerging economies like India to build self-reliant industries.
Dependency on China for raw materials and technology slows down India’s progress in becoming a global manufacturing hub.
Example: China’s recall of engineers from Indian Foxconn plants disrupted Apple’s India production goals.

Back to Basics: Understanding Trade Weaponization
Trade Weaponization:
Trade weaponization refers to the practice of using trade policies—such as sanctions, tariffs, export restrictions, and trade barriers—to exert political and economic pressure on rival nations. This approach can be used to gain strategic advantages, weaken competitors, or force policy changes.

Key Tactics of Trade Weaponization:
Sanctions: Banning trade with specific nations to cripple their economy (e.g., U.S. sanctions on Iran reducing its oil exports).
Tariffs: Imposing high taxes on imports to protect domestic industries or retaliate against foreign trade practices (e.g., U.S.-China tariff war).
Export Restrictions: Blocking the sale of critical resources or technologies to rival nations (e.g., China restricting rare earth exports to Japan and the U.S.).
Economic Coercion: Using trade dependencies to manipulate other nations’ foreign policies (e.g., China slowing customs clearances for Australian imports after political disputes).
Supply Chain Disruptions: Controlling key manufacturing hubs to create bottlenecks in global production (e.g., China’s dominance in semiconductor and rare earth production).
